The Sydney Swans have suspended five Australian Rules football players for the season. The verdict follows a police probe into sexual assault accusations. Club bosses staged a media press conference to explain the sanctions against the players. Executive leaders, including the chief executive officer, declared that they feel both embarrassed and ashamed.
Chairman Pridham said the club scrapped its season to safeguard its future. The club defended its culture while explaining the grounds for the bans. Bosses spoke at the media briefing to justify these steps.
